This study aims to analyze the implementation of performance-based educational planning accountability and its role in strengthening school governance at SMA Islam Sabilal Muhtadin Banjarmasin. This research employed a qualitative approach using a case study design. Data were collected through in-depth interviews, observations, and document analysis involving the school principal, teachers, school management team, and school committee members. Informants were selected purposively based on their direct involvement in school planning and evaluation processes, while data credibility was ensured through source and method triangulation. Data analysis was conducted through the stages of data reduction, data display, and conclusion drawing. The results showed that performance-based educational planning accountability in schools is implemented through four main mechanisms: strategic planning based on performance indicators, integration of program planning with school budgeting, data-driven monitoring and evaluation, and transparent reporting to stakeholders. This study highlights the importance of strengthening organizational capacity and promoting data-driven decision-making to enhance the effectiveness of accountability practices in school management.
